On May 25, Da Nang City People's Committee issued a document to investors and economic organizations in the area, requesting them to urgently report information on projects and land areas with prolonged backlogs and problems to serve the work of reviewing, summarizing, classifying and proposing handling plans according to regulations.
According to the proposal of the Chairman of the City People's Committee, investors and economic organizations must report on the project implementation situation, backlog land, slow implementation or prolonged difficulties and obstacles. At the same time, provide complete information and legal documents. The report content includes cases that have been considered and resolved by the city's state management agencies but still have difficulties and obstacles.
To serve the review and propose handling plans, investors need to base on central regulations to review and report specific difficulties and causes. In which, clearly classify the contents of problems in the fields of land, planning, investment, construction, financial obligations or other related contents. On that basis, propose specific contents that need to be considered for removal and support handling to create conditions to continue project implementation, put land into effective exploitation and use, and limit prolonged and wasteful use of social resources.
Regarding the receiving process, based on the nature of difficulties, obstacles and specialized agencies that are handling dossiers, businesses send written petitions attached to the appendix summarizing project information to relevant departments, agencies, and branches for handling according to their authority. At the same time, report to the City People's Committee (through the Department of Finance) for monitoring and summarizing general reports. For contents in the fields of investment, finance or petitions related to the Department of Finance, dossiers are sent directly to the Da Nang City Department of Finance.
In case of needing to exchange and guide, businesses should contact the Department of Finance (Private Economics Department) directly via contact phone number 0236.3891352 or at the address 8th floor, City Administrative Center for support.
The deadline for receiving dossiers and documents from investors and economic organizations is before May 31, 2026. After the above deadline, if investors and economic organizations do not have written reflections or recommendations, they are considered to have no difficulties or obstacles that need to be considered for removal in this review.
